Class 12 Science - What are biodiversity and its importance

Class 12 biology biodiversity and its importance


Biodiversity, often known as biological diversity, refers to the diversity of living things on the planet. It explains the degree to which life varies. Microorganisms, plants, animals, and ecosystems such as coral reefs, forests, rainforests, and deserts are all examples of biological diversity.

Importance of Biodiversity

Biodiversity benefits the Earth in a multitude of ways. The following are some examples:

Ecological stability is provided through biodiversity. Within an ecosystem, each species serves a certain purpose. Organisms capture and store energy from the sun (the Earth's sole source of energy), produce organic material and destroy organic stuff. Biodiversity aids the water and nutrient cycle throughout the ecosystem, reduces soil erosion, and aids in the fixation of atmospheric gases so that they can be used by various organisms. Biodiversity regulates the climate.

A healthy ecosystem supports the production of products and services that humans require to survive. These include soil fertility, plant pollinators, predators, waste decomposition, air and water purification, climate stabilisation and moderation, and reduced flooding, drought, and other environmental disasters.

Human economic benefits: Biodiversity is a crucial resource for all humans in their daily lives. Food, pharmaceutical, medicinal, and cosmetic items all benefit from biodiversity.

Crops, cattle, forestry, and fish are all examples of food products.

Many wild plant species have been used for therapeutic purposes since the dawn of time. Quinine, for example (Used to treat malaria). Quinine comes from the bark of the Amazonian Cinchona tree, while morphine comes from the poppy plant (pain alleviation), and so forth. More than 70% of promising anti-cancer medications come from tropical rainforest plants, according to the National Cancer Institute of the United States. Animals may also play a significant role in the acquisition of medications.

Biodiversity provides raw materials for numerous sectors, including clothing fibres, shelter, and warmth.

Why is Hindi Day celebrated on 14 September?

Why is Hindi Day celebrated on 14 September? After independence, the Government of India set a goal to give an ideal form to the mother tongue of the country and set a target for grammar and orthography using the Devanagari script to bring standardization in writing. Subsequently, on September 14, 1949, the Constituent Assembly decided by a vote that Hindi would be the official language of India. To propagate the importance of this decision and to spread Hindi in every region, India is celebrating Hindi Day every year from 1953 to 14 September, at the request of Rashtrabhasha Prachar Samiti, Wardha. Apart from this, 14 September is also the birthday of Rajendra Singh, who worked tirelessly to make Hindi the official language of India. Hindi Day is observed every year on 14 September to mark the importance of the Hindi language in the country. Magnetic and non-magnetic material Class 6 Science

Magnetic and non-magnetic material  Class 6 Science A magnet is a substance that is drawn to certain magnetic materials like iron, cobalt, and nickel. Magnets have the ability to draw iron to them. Natural magnets are rocks that naturally draw iron. Non-magnetic materials include things like wood, rubber, coins, feathers, leather, etc. that are not drawn to iron. Magnet characteristics It pulls magnetic materials, such as iron. The magnet's two ends are referred to as its poles. The magnet's diametrically opposed poles are drawn together. Heating, hammering, or dropping causes it to lose its characteristics. On the basis of properties types of Magnets Temporary magnets are those magnets that are magnetic for only a little duration. Typically, iron, cobalt, or nickel are used to make them. When they are close to the powerful magnet, they act like a magnet.
